I'm UK based and currently have a Giff-Gaff (O2) sim. Where I work is quite remote and has a O2 booster on the roof of the office to get a 2G signal for people at work. Unfortunately when I'm off site at home the signal is awful in the local area and it seems pretty useless in most areas I've visited in the last few months. I had Three previously and they were excellent but there's no signal for Three at my office and there probably won't be any in the short or middle term.
So I'm questioning whether to get a dual-SIM phone, so I can switch between the two as and when needed. Giff-Gaff when I'm on site. Three when I'm not. But what would happen to my messages/phone calls to my Three number when I'm out of signal area? I think the answer would be that I would not receive them and would have to rely on my Giff-Gaff number for calls and messages in and out. But would just like to clarify before I go any further.
